Have you read Pope Benedict’s lectures on the Fathers of the Church? They’re part of a collection of his talks during the weekly Angelus observances, and each one is a like a gem of a college lecture.

We had a substitute pastor at our church in San Antonio who was a theology professor. Most people found his sermons dull, but I was mentally taking notes and preparing for the term paper and the exam.

Anyway, Ignatius Press sells a reasonably-priced hardcover set of Pope Benedict’s talks. Each is only about 8 pages, so it’s perfect for quick reading opportunities, like while the water boils or the baby sits on the toilet.
